Florin Chivu
Director, Competitive Programs & Head Coach
Coaching and training experience includes the CSS Club for the Romanian National Championships; athletes competing at National Championship; and the Campbell River Gymnastics Association, British Columbia. Coaching at Halton Hills Gymnastics Centre for 14 years.
- Coaching gymnastics for 19 years
- Honours degree in Physical Education from the Western University of Timisoara, Romania
- Former Romanian National Level gymnast. NCCP Level 2 Women’s Artistic Gymnastics (Certified)
- NCCP Level 2 Trampoline (Certified)
- NCCP Level 3 Women’s Artistic Gymnastics (Theory & Practical)

Xhosa Baker
Assistant Head Coach
Xhosa started gymnastics at HHGC more than 15 years ago and she grew up to be a high-performance Level 10 gymnast. She also did high-performance Acro Gymnastics competing at some international competitions representing Canada. She brings more than 8 years of coaching experience, more than 15-year of experience as a gymnast and a big smile every day. Shannon Weslake Rec Supervisor Shannon has been a part of the HHGC community since she started gymnastics at three years old. She began her coaching career with us as a CIT and is now a Level 2 Trained coach in Women’s Artistic Gymnastics as well as Trampoline. She left HHGC in 2015 to attend Laurentian University in Sudbury where she became a fully certified teacher. Shannon returned to HHGC in 2020 and has coached both competitive and recreational athletes since coming back.
